H. influenzae beta-carbonic anhydrase, variant D44N in 100 mM sodium bicarbonate
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 19459702
About this Structure
3E1W is a 2 chains structure of sequences from Haemophilus influenzae.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
Reference
- Rowlett RS, Tu C, Lee J, Herman AG, Chapnick DA, Shah SH, Gareiss PC. Allosteric Site Variants of Haemophilus influenzae beta-Carbonic Anhydrase. Biochemistry. 2009 May 21. PMID:19459702 doi:10.1021/bi900663h
